Key Features to Consider When Choosing a Fisher-Price Walker

When choosing a Fisher-Price walker, there are several key features to consider. One of the most important factors is the stability and safety of the walker. Look for a walker with a wide base and a low center of gravity, as this will provide greater stability and reduce the risk of tipping over. Additionally, consider the materials used to construct the walker, opting for durable and sturdy materials that can withstand regular use.

Another important feature to consider is the adjustability of the walker. As mentioned earlier, Fisher-Price walkers are designed to be adjustable, allowing them to grow with the infant as they develop and become more confident in their abilities. Look for a walker with multiple height settings and a sturdy frame that can support the infant’s weight. The walker should also have a comfortable and supportive seat, with adequate padding and cushioning to ensure the infant’s comfort and safety.

The entertainment value of the walker is also an important consideration. Fisher-Price walkers often come with a range of toys and activities, such as music, lights, and interactive games. These features can help stimulate an infant’s cognitive development and provide hours of entertainment and engagement. Consider the types of activities and toys that are included with the walker, as well as the overall design and aesthetic appeal.

In addition to these features, it’s also important to consider the ease of use and maintenance of the walker. Look for a walker with a simple and intuitive design, as well as easy-to-clean materials and surfaces. The walker should also be lightweight and portable, making it easy to move around and store when not in use. By considering these key features, you can choose a Fisher-Price walker that meets your infant’s needs and provides a safe and supportive environment for learning and development.

Tips for Using Fisher-Price Walkers Safely and Effectively

To use a Fisher-Price walker safely and effectively, it’s essential to follow a few simple tips. First, always ensure that the walker is assembled and adjusted correctly, following the manufacturer’s instructions. This will help ensure that the walker is stable and secure, reducing the risk of tipping over or other accidents.

Second, always supervise your infant when they are using the walker, providing guidance and support as needed. This will help ensure that your infant is using the walker safely and correctly, as well as providing an opportunity to engage with them and encourage their development. Additionally, make sure that the area around the walker is clear of any obstacles or hazards, providing a safe and open space for your infant to move around.

Third, be mindful of your infant’s weight and height limits, ensuring that they are within the recommended range for the walker. This will help ensure that the walker is stable and secure, reducing the risk of tipping over or other accidents. Additionally, consider the overall design and construction of the walker, opting for a sturdy and durable model that can withstand regular use.

In addition to these tips, it’s also essential to be aware of any potential safety hazards associated with the use of Fisher-Price walkers. For example, make sure that the walker is placed on a flat and level surface, away from any stairs or other drop-offs. By following these tips and being mindful of potential safety hazards, you can help ensure that your infant uses their Fisher-Price walker safely and effectively, providing a supportive and engaging environment for learning and development.

What safety features should I look for in a Fisher-Price walker?

When it comes to choosing a Fisher-Price walker, safety should always be your top priority. There are several safety features that you should look for in a walker, including a sturdy frame, non-slip feet, and a secure harness. The walker should also have a wide base and low center of gravity to prevent it from tipping over. Additionally, look for walkers with soft, padded edges and a comfortable seat to ensure your baby’s comfort and security.

You should also consider the materials used to make the walker, as well as any certifications or compliance with safety standards. For example, look for walkers that are made with non-toxic materials and meet or exceed safety standards set by organizations such as the American Society for Testing and Materials (ASTM) or the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C). By choosing a walker with these safety features, you can help ensure your baby’s safety and security as they learn to walk and explore their surroundings.
